EX17 1DN is a sought-after residential area on Marsh End, 1.0km from East Town in Crediton. Administratively it sits within Boniface ward and the Central Devon constituency.

One of the more sought-after postcodes in EX17, EX17 1DN offers a stable, owner-occupied suburb — married couples, UK-born, strong community. Outside of residential hours, mainly white, agricultural workforce, on the edges of smaller towns. At 39 years average, expect a well-rounded neighbourhood — a blend of established families, working professionals, and longer-term owner-occupiers. 77% of residents own their home — above average for the district, consistent with a stable and sought-after address.

Safety: Crime rates are low here at 15 incidents per 1,000 residents — well below average and reassuring for families. The area ranks among the least deprived 20% in England — a strong signal of community wellbeing, good schools, and low crime.

Census 2021 statistics for EX17 1DN are sourced from Output Area E00101457 (shared with 13 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
